Da’ Sean Butler injury update
The Da’ Sean Butler injury update every person was waiting for revealed considerable injury, as the West Virginia star suffered a torn ACL in Saturday’s Final Four showdown against Duke, according to an post at ESPN.com.
Butler was whistled for a charge late within the second half and immediately grabbed his knee in excruciating pain. West Virginia coach Bob Huggins at some point met Butler on the floor, dropping to his knees and cradling Butler’s head although delivering an emotional message.

It was, indeed, adding damage to insult. The Mountaineers had long since lost control of the game, as Duke caught fire from downtown and got much more than 60 points combined through the trio of Nolan Smith, Kyle Singler and Jon Scheyer.
It was also a bitter end with a sweet season for West Virginia and Butler, in specific. He willed West Virginia to some handful of victories this season, most notably through the Big East Tournament, when he lifted and carried his teammates with a surprise title.
One can only hope he recovers rapidly from the injury and can show scouts he’s still capable of playing at the following level, as nothing can diminish the momentum he built more than the last month like a devastating knee injury.
Butler is a solid player, and, by all accounts, an even much better person – Huggins has stated so several times himself – and one can only hope he recovers in time to have a prosperous career.
